Andrew DeMaria
6d3c3e2d8d
Use more intelligent version parsing
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
cc0ac2e4d2
Removed chat feature
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
370089f3e1
Stop using legacy schema version scheme, set it to 100 as the last update
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
d12c790a0e
Bump apache commons libraries to fix some known bugs
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Rémi Cocula
f9b4577dbe
Add jmeter main test plan + a bit of documentation.
8 years ago
Rémi Cocula
8508581db3
Reserve jmeter case test for future PR.
8 years ago
François-Xavier Thomas
1a12976c72
Fix status page crash
8 years ago
François-Xavier Thomas
4316292ce7
Fix replaced CSRF token for shuffle radio
...
For convenience, shuffle radio filters were saved and restored when
loading the `more.view` page. This also happened for the `_csrf` field,
which caused it to take an old and invalid value.
8 years ago
François-Xavier Thomas
6b81f0f6d5
Fix: Allow POST method for db.view form
8 years ago
Andrew DeMaria
1f1ec26634
Fixed rating query
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
488a7d720b
Reimplement ldap
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
e15eec7fdd
Fixed column reference
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Rémi Cocula
aec131a3d1
A bit of documentation.
8 years ago
Rémi Cocula
88e820d8d1
MetricsManager is now configurable.
8 years ago
Rémi Cocula
9a64777ede
Add jmeter first test plan
8 years ago
Andrew DeMaria
c37f25c2ba
Make xspf import less picky
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
cf849ee948
Added csrf token to html forms
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
d5ccb9bb78
Added other spring related information to error.jsp
8 years ago
Andrew DeMaria
d681eda914
Remove installation from project
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Rémi Cocula
1f9d11c5a5
Code cleanup and comment.
8 years ago
Rémi Cocula
844b5de427
WIP metrics
8 years ago
Rémi Cocula
b8b511e191
WIP metrics
8 years ago
François-Xavier Thomas
7326378f0a
Tweak Tomcat performance
...
This commit does the following things :
* Increase Tomcat resource cache size to be able to actually store
something in there.
* Increase Tomcat resource cache TTL to avoid costly evictions
* Put Jasper in production mode to avoid recompiling JSPs
8 years ago
Andrew DeMaria
2948ae0f78
Fix remember me
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
9df2660d1e
Allow data source config type to be specified via system property
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
d6d53ef2f6
Standardize import order and add maven plugin to check
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
4dc97f8dbb
Removed synchronized from dao layer and replaced with transactions
...
Also improved tests to be more spring like
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Rémi Cocula
3fe8b7c0df
Refactor application configuration load.
8 years ago
Rémi Cocula
551fc4afcf
Fix for issue 214.
...
POST rest requests must be excluded from csrf validation
getLicense rest api method is required.
8 years ago
Rémi Cocula
ef3551929b
Add Spring web minimal logging config
8 years ago
Rémi Cocula
5cf079e72b
Add metrics filter
8 years ago
Andrew DeMaria
153ba1adfa
Cleanup playlists controller and fix 404
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
37b35cdb87
More logout fixes
...
- Ensure logout query parameters are allowed by spring security
- Allow GET request for logout
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
6427b0ce59
Added back in force default login url
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
edc734dc43
Fixed logout jsp url reference
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
fd9fd618af
Fix #211
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Rémi Cocula
6027f7ce15
Fix after code review
8 years ago
Rémi Cocula
4c49c77641
Restore PasswordSettingsController
8 years ago
Rémi Cocula
884826b3b8
WIP
8 years ago
Andrew DeMaria
bbe20e2556
Fix podcast query
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
f57da83df1
Removed checkpoint call
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
7b304cf57d
Fix sql type error for postgres
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
49dc5176d5
General fixups
...
- Fixed tomcat deployment
- Removed web.xml
- Migrated to servlet api 3
- Added back in logging error resolver
- Fixed error jsp page not working
- Fixed login path when deployed to tomcat
- Cleanup custom liquibase precondition class
- Made the hsql index check more robust
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Rémi Cocula
9e8876d34e
Fix logout
8 years ago
Rémi Cocula
03938ca497
rest API migration.
8 years ago
Rémi Cocula
dbda1132df
rest API migration (WIP) + fixes.
8 years ago
Rémi Cocula
44de72c602
revert commit edd5cc9dd1
8 years ago
Andrew DeMaria
c6ff05fa7a
Fixes #198 Use correct libresonic home
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Andrew DeMaria
fac659eb24
Fixed assigning a playlist to a user
...
Signed-off-by: Andrew DeMaria <lostonamountain@gmail.com>
8 years ago
Rémi Cocula
5b2297af96
rest API migration (WIP).
8 years ago